2027: Tinubu ‘ll Clinch Ondo Votes – Group

by Tope Fayehun
5 hours ago
in News
Share on WhatsAppShare on FacebookShare on XTelegram

A group in Ondo State, Progressives Network for Tinubu (PNT),  has assured President Bola Tinubu of securing for him at least 80 per cent of the total votes in the 2027 presidential election.

The group lauded Tinubu for bringing Nigeria to a turning point within 27 months of his administration. It highlighted the president’s courage in removing the fuel subsidy and floating the naira as landmark policies demonstrating clear leadership.

Speaking in Akure, the Ondo State capital, during the launching of the group, the director-general, Pastor Olumide Obadele, said, “Tinubu is not a trial-and-error leader; he knows his onions.”

While acknowledging the minister of Interior, Dr. Olubunmi Tunji Ojo’s “strategic and immeasurable support,” Obadele described his role as “unquantifiable.”

He said, ” As a people with a strong belief in party structure and respect for leadership, we have duly informed the Ondo State leadership of the All Progressives Congress through the State party Chairman, Engr Ade Adetimehin, of our existence, as well as officially informed the office of the Executive Governor of Ondo State, Hon. Lucky Orimisan Aiyedatiwa, about our operations in the State.

“Our conviction to support President Bola Ahmed Tinubu GCFR for a second term in office stemmed from his ability to bring Nigeria to a turning point in just 27 months in the saddle of leadership. His audacity to remove fuel subsidy and courage to float the naira, among several other major policy decisions, were characteristic of a leader with a clear definition of where he is going and knowing the path that leads there. President Bola Ahmed Tinubu is not a trial-and-error leader; he knows his onions.

“As it stands today, we can say that a prosperous Nigeria that we have dreamt about for many years is no longer a dream, as we have found in him a leader with the required capacity to take us to the Dreamland.

“As a group, our approach embraces people from other parties and even those without any party affiliation but with firm belief and conviction in the re-election of President Tinubu. This informed the choice of Comrade Alfred Akinuli, a Governorship candidate of Action Alliance in the 2024 Governorship election in Ondo State and the current chairman of the party, as the Deputy Director General of the group.

“Our group is a blend of old and new politicians, regular and unconventional, veterans and newbies. This will make a winning combination and serve as an impetus to reach our goals and attain our target. Our vision is clear, and we are not in competition with anyone or any group. With time, our work will speak for us as we traverse the length and breadth of Ondo State, preaching only one gospel- the re-election of President Bola Ahmed Tinubu.

“In 2023, Ondo State gave President Bola Ahmed Tinubu 67% of total votes cast, which translated to the highest in the entire South West region, but in 2027, we shall work with the leadership of the party and other sister support groups to retain our South West ranking with nothing less than 80% of total votes.”
